The main differences between shark raw and dough

  • Shark raw is richer in vitamin B12, vitamin B6, and phosphorus, yet dough is richer in vitamin B1, iron, folate, vitamin B2, and manganese.
  • Daily need coverage for vitamin B12 for shark raw is 62% higher.
  • Shark raw has a lower glycemic index than dough.

Food types used in this article are Fish, shark, mixed species, raw and Bread, french or vienna (includes sourdough).

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Shark raw Dough DV% diff.
Vitamin B12 1.49µg 0µg 62%
Vitamin B1 0.042mg 0.71mg 56%
Iron 0.84mg 3.91mg 38%
Folate 3µg 123µg 30%
Vitamin B2 0.062mg 0.427mg 28%
Manganese 0.015mg 0.577mg 24%
Vitamin B6 0.4mg 0.107mg 23%
Sodium 79mg 602mg 23%
Protein 20.98g 10.75g 20%
Starch 44.23g 18%
Carbs 0g 51.88g 17%
Cholesterol 51mg 0mg 17%
Phosphorus 210mg 105mg 15%
Selenium 36.5µg 28.6µg 14%
Copper 0.033mg 0.152mg 13%
Vitamin B3 2.938mg 4.817mg 12%
Choline 65mg 8mg 10%
Fiber 0g 2.2g 9%
Vitamin A 70µg 0µg 8%
Calories 130kcal 272kcal 7%
Zinc 0.43mg 1.04mg 6%
Vitamin B5 0.695mg 0.455mg 5%
Vitamin E 1mg 0.21mg 5%
Monounsaturated fat 1.808g 0.362g 4%
Magnesium 49mg 32mg 4%
Vitamin D 0.6µg 0µg 3%
Vitamin D 24IU 0IU 3%
Fats 4.51g 2.42g 3%
Calcium 34mg 52mg 2%
Saturated fat 0.925g 0.529g 2%
Polyunsaturated fat 1.195g 0.855g 2%
Fructose 0.51g 1%
Potassium 160mg 117mg 1%
Vitamin K 0.1µg 0.7µg 1%
